At least two people were killed and five others, including a 2-year-old child, were wounded in a shooting at a downtown Seattle food festival on Sunday (July 26), local news outlets reported, while the city's mayor's office said a suspect had been taken into custody.

Visitor Talijah Satack, who was attending the event from Tacoma, said confusion quickly turned to panic as people began running in all directions when the shooting unfolded.

Musician Mark Taylor-Canfield said many people initially mistook the gunfire for fireworks and did not immediately react. He said a second burst of shots prompted him and others to flee the area as they feared their lives could be in danger.

Police urged people to avoid the area at the base of the famed Space Needle on Sunday evening as officers investigated the shooting at the Bite of Seattle food festival.
